LV Prasad Eye Institute Berhampur

LV Prasad Eye Institute Berhampur, located in Ganjam district of Odisha, is a renowned ophthalmology hospital dedicated to providing comprehensive eye care services. Established with the mission to eliminate avoidable blindness, it offers a wide range of services including general eye examinations, cataract surgeries, glaucoma management, diabetic retinopathy treatment, corneal surgeries, pediatric eye care, and advanced diagnostic procedures. The institute is equipped with state-of-the-art technology and highly trained ophthalmologists, optometrists, and supporting staff committed to patient care and research. It also emphasizes community outreach programs, eye health awareness campaigns, and training initiatives to improve eye health in the local population. The facility maintains a patient-centric approach, ensuring affordable and accessible eye care services to all, especially underserved communities. Through its multidisciplinary approach, LV Prasad Eye Institute Berhampur strives to restore and preserve vision for thousands of individuals in the region, contributing significantly to overall public health and quality of life.
